Episode #1606-NASCAR At Michigan from a NASCAR Fan’s View

This episode is the latest from NascarFansView.com and JustAFansView.com. It gives Rusty’s opinion of the coming race at the Michigan International Raceway Sunday June 12, 2016. This track is a challenge this year for the drivers since NASCAR has instituted lower Down Force rules for this weekend and it should make it exciting for the fans as well as the drivers. The speeds will be higher on the straightaways and more reduced in the turns than in recent visits to the speeway. It will make for interesting and intense racing and with the dominance shown by the JGR teams this season, one has to wonder if anyone will step up and take them on. It should make for some great racing right down to the Checkered Flag.
